Libyan Boy Scouts, around 3,500 in the town of Benghazi, are organized, and able take on tasks in the Libyan social services. The man who heads the Scouts in Benghazi, Abdul Rahman, now finds himself leading an organization which is no longer about keeping kids on the straight and narrow but instead about mobilizing them to help.
